> Probably not very important .. but .. other drivers are called *-laptop.c, not
> *_laptop.c ..
>
> asus-laptop.c classmate-laptop.c compal-laptop.c dell-laptop.c eeepc-laptop.c
> fujitsu-laptop.c msi-laptop.c panasonic-laptop.c sony-laptop.c topstar-laptop.c
>
I choose _laptop.c not -laptop.c because when modprobe. We are using
"modprobe asus-laptop", but when removing, using "modprobe asus_laptop".
